The Type 2 Diabetes Score in 35446, Buhl, Alabama is 64 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

85.78 percent of the population in 35446 drive to work alone. 0.00 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 50.12 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 4.82 percent of the residents in 35446 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.89 members with about 2.45 cars available per household.

An estimate of 92.85 percent of the residents in 35446 has some form of health insurance. 45.25 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 57.15 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 35446 would have to travel an average of 12.56 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Mary S Harper Geriatric Psychiatry Center .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 35446, Buhl, Alabama.

As of , an estimate of 2,168 residents live in 35446 with a median age of 37.4 years. 25.55 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 9.50 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 32.22 percent of the residents in 35446 is currently married, and 18.30 percent of the population has never been married.

The monthly median household income in 35446 is $4,084.58.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 35446 is approximately $605. The median household spends about 14.81 percent of their income on housing.

Type 2 Diabetes is a chronic disease that affects the way the body metabolizes sugar (glucose). It can lead to serious health complications if not properly managed. Patients with Type 2 Diabetes require regular check-ups, medication management, and lifestyle support to effectively control their condition. Missing provider's appointments can result in uncontrolled blood sugar levels and an increased risk of complications such as heart disease, stroke, and nerve damage.
